AriaPianissima In reply to Rockracoonbomb [2019-07-03 22:55:38 +0000 UTC]

Yeah I feel like as a general concept, Phantom Planet was okay, but the way the characters were treated and how they acted felt very out of character, considering everything that they had gone through before. :0 So it was mostly the characterization that made it personally hard to watch, I think. 

Plus, as someone on tumblr had pointed out in a post, the fact that they showed that the Fenton Portal could just be turned off with the flick of a switch in Phantom Planet completely invalidates the entire show and everything it set up to be. If they could just turn off the portal like that, everything that happened - all the work Danny put into protecting the town and catching the ghosts and growing as both a better person and a hero - it all could've just been avoided entirely with that logic. And that, I think to me, is really disappointing?

Like if it had been handled better, I think it could've been a decent finale. And I agree on it feeling a bit too "cartoony" as well. Heck, the entire show definitely felt that way! It was like they tried to make it too much like Fairly Odd Parents, when nothing about it should have been similar at all. Still a fantastic show in its own right, but it certainly left a lot to be desired!
